Community Development Representative jobs in Lincoln, NE

Community Development Representative implements the economic development lending activities to support or subsidize improvements in the community. Establishes and maintains relationships with groups and organizations in the community to identify lending and other business development opportunities. Being a Community Development Representative develops an understanding of public programs and community needs to ensure effective community outreach and support development. Represents the institution within the community and is a resource for information about products and services that are available. Additionally, Community Development Representative adheres to all operational procedures and complies with Community Reinvestment Act and other regulations.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ager. The Community Development Representative occ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Gaining ex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. To be a Community Development Representative typically requires 2 -4 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

The Urban Development Department serves as the City’s Redevelopment Authority, which supports the redevelopment and revitalization of the City’s blighted and substandard areas through tax increment financing, in addition to other resources. The Livable Neighborhoods Division of the Department supports older neighborhoods through federal programs and local action plans. The Division also supports individuals through a variety of programs and partnerships, including rental assistance, homebuyer assistance, supportive housing, etc. The Division is also helping implement strategies to support the preservation and development of affordable housing. The Urban Development Department provides other services, such as managing parking assets, overseeing right of way acquisition and the sale of public property, and supporting economic development.The City of Lincoln – Urban Development department is seeking a highly responsible professional, with administrative and supervisory experience directing and coordination of various activities.

    Work involves responsibility for planning, developing, directing, supervising and evaluating the programs, projects and services provided by Urban Development. Work involves developing and maintaining policies which are in strict compliance with current federal and state requirements. Work includes executing program policies and procedures and reviewing program effectiveness. Work also includes working with professional consultants, advisory bodies, property and business owners, community organizations, City officials, various governmental agencies and City departments. An employee in this class is expected to exercise considerable initiative and independent judgment within the framework of established guidelines and policies. Supervision is received from the Director of Urban Development with work being reviewed in the form of reports, conferences, program effectiveness and conformance with prescribed federal, state and local laws. Supervision is exercised over a staff of professional and clerical employees.Oversee federal programs, including CDBG, HOME, ESG and Lead Hazard Control Grant.

    Manage HUD Consolidated Planning processes; assist with writing annual plans and reports.
     
    Oversee City-funded housing rehabilitation related programs, such as Heat Pump and Ash Tree Removal programs.

    Manage implementation of strategies identified in the Lincoln Affordable Housing Coordinated Action Plan, including project management of Residential Rental Rehabilitation Programs.
     
    Manage the Permanent Supportive Housing for Chronic Homelessness project.

    Coordinate with funding groups, non-profits, and service providers on neighborhood improvement work.
     
    Serve as City liaison for neighborhood residents and associations and complete administration tasks for Mayor’s Neighborhood Roundtable

    Serve on Community Learning Center Board and other committees representing community development initiatives.Desired: Graduation from an accredited four-year college or university with major coursework in public administration, business administration, urban or community development, or related field; and completion of graduate studies with a master's degree in city, regional or urban planning, public or business administration, or related field plus thorough administrative and supervisory experience.  


    Minimum Qualifications: Graduation from an accredited four-year college or university with major coursework in public or business administration, urban or community planning, or related field; or any equivalent combination of training and experience that provides the desirable knowledge, abilities and skills.

Lincoln is the capital of the U.S. state of Nebraska and the county seat of Lancaster County. The city covers 94.267 square miles (244.150 km2) with a population of 284,736 in 2017. It is the second-most populous city in Nebraska and the 71st-largest in the United States. The city is the economic and cultural anchor of a substantially larger metropolitan area in the southeastern part of the state called the Lincoln Metropolitan and Lincoln-Beatrice Combined Statistical Areas.
